BUSINESS INTELLIGENCE STRATEGY & ACTION PLAN - THE RIGHT APPROACH

Many companies still initiate Business Intelligence projects based on their immediate issues and local tactical initiatives. This trend has not abated during the economic downturn, where acute problems have been "first in line" to get attention. But the basic challenges around Business Intelligence and the need for a structured approach in this area have not disappeared. On the contrary, the crisis has highlighted the need for a more mature approach. This is why many are now creating a comprehensive BI plan for their organisation, which addresses both short-term needs and creates foundations for a viable long-term solution.
